X-Git-Url: https://git.openssl.org/?p=openssl.git;a=blobdiff_plain;f=engines%2Fe_sureware.c;fp=engines%2Fe_sureware.c;h=aae568ab71fc5c6e641fe181d50a9046ce2b58aa;hp=dc3e21f56ecebdfea86c4f936d1cb28809bb4396;hb=474e469bbd056aebcf7e7d3207ef820f2faed4ce;hpb=c73ad690174171b63a53dabdb2f2d9ebfd30053a diff --git a/engines/e_sureware.c b/engines/e_sureware.c index dc3e21f56e..aae568ab71 100644 --- a/engines/e_sureware.c +++ b/engines/e_sureware.c @@ -946,13 +946,11 @@ static int surewarehk_rsa_priv_dec(int flen, const unsigned char *from, } memcpy(buf, to, tlen); /* transfert to into buf */ switch (padding) { /* check padding in software */ -# ifndef OPENSSL_NO_SHA case RSA_PKCS1_OAEP_PADDING: ret = RSA_padding_check_PKCS1_OAEP(to, tlen, (unsigned char *)buf, tlen, tlen, NULL, 0); break; -# endif case RSA_SSLV23_PADDING: ret = RSA_padding_check_SSLv23(to, tlen, (unsigned char *)buf, flen,